**Vidant Edgecombe Hospital: A Community Anchor**

Vidant Edgecombe Hospital, located directly within Tarboro, is a critical access hospital. This designation indicates a smaller facility serving a rural community, often with a focus on primary care and emergency services. CMS data provides insights into its performance. While specific CMS star ratings may fluctuate, it's essential to consult the most current data on the CMS website for the most accurate assessment. The hospital's performance on measures like patient safety, readmission rates, and patient experience are critical factors.

ER wait times are a significant concern for many patients. Publicly available data, often found on websites like ERWaitTimes.net, can provide insights into average wait times at Vidant Edgecombe. These wait times should be compared to regional averages and to the wait times at other nearby facilities. Keep in mind that these are averages, and individual wait times can vary significantly depending on the severity of the condition and the time of day.

The hospital's specialty services are also important. Does Vidant Edgecombe offer cardiology, orthopedics, or other specialized care? The availability of specialists and the scope of services offered directly impact the ability of local residents to receive comprehensive care without traveling long distances. Examining the hospital's website and contacting them directly are the best ways to find out about their specialty services.

**Vidant Medical Center (Greenville): The Regional Hub**

Vidant Medical Center, located in Greenville, NC, is a flagship hospital and a Level 1 Trauma Center, offering a much broader range of services than a community hospital. This facility is a major referral center for the region and typically has a higher CMS star rating. The most recent CMS star rating should be checked to assess its overall quality. This rating considers various factors, including patient outcomes, safety, and patient experience.

Vidant Medical Center’s emergency room is a critical resource. Given its status as a Level 1 Trauma Center, it handles a high volume of patients with a wide range of conditions. ER wait times at Vidant Medical Center are often longer than those at smaller facilities, but it is essential to weigh this against the availability of specialized expertise and resources. Publicly available data on ER wait times should be consulted.

The hospital boasts numerous specialty centers. These often include cardiology, oncology, neurology, and specialized surgical services. These centers often have dedicated teams of physicians, nurses, and support staff, providing a higher level of expertise and resources. The availability of specialized care within a reasonable driving distance is a significant advantage for residents of the 27877 area.

**Telehealth: Expanding Access to Care**

Telehealth services are becoming increasingly important in healthcare, especially in rural areas. Telehealth can provide access to specialists, follow-up appointments, and chronic disease management without requiring patients to travel long distances. Both Vidant Edgecombe and Vidant Medical Center likely offer telehealth services. The specific services offered, such as virtual consultations, remote monitoring, and mental health services, should be researched.

The utilization rates of telehealth services are also important. How many patients are using these services, and what are their satisfaction levels? This data can indicate the effectiveness and accessibility of telehealth programs.

**Factors Impacting the Overall Health Score**

Several factors contribute to the overall health score of hospitals near 27877. These include:

* **CMS Star Ratings:** These ratings provide a standardized measure of hospital quality, considering various aspects of patient care.
* **ER Wait Times:** Shorter wait times generally indicate better efficiency and responsiveness.
* **Specialty Services:** The availability of specialized care reduces the need for patients to travel long distances for treatment.
* **Telehealth Integration:** Telehealth expands access to care, particularly for those in rural areas.
* **Patient Experience:** Patient satisfaction surveys and feedback provide insights into the quality of care.
* **Readmission Rates:** Lower readmission rates suggest better care and patient outcomes.
* **Patient Safety:** Metrics related to hospital-acquired infections and other safety concerns are critical.
